Output 2ddae603708fcc872e3a12869983978a88983ba43396c932b7bd14ece38cdc36:0

value
73606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e54d29b174dd450dcd71c20702361ecd9084d78 OP_EQUAL
address
3G8CJSF27ZgqjN3B4pYZLVJyiU3317bmkN
transaction
2ddae603708fcc872e3a12869983978a88983ba43396c932b7bd14ece38cdc36
confirmations
268171
spent
true